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
An Outline of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the finishing of metal is essential for aesthetics as well as clean-room situations. It's among the most effective procedures for its usefulness in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, as an example, motor bike parts, automotive parts or kitchenware. Besides that, various clean-rooms need a polished finish to lower the permeability of the material which can result in particles to collect and contaminate. A great instance of this implementation might be in vacuum chambers. You will discover a good number of methods of polish metal, and we'll have a look at the various steps required. Metal can be polished electromechanically, using chemicals, manually, or with purpose built buffing machines. A special finishing paste or compound is often employed, which can incorporate a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. On the other hand, things composed of non-ferrous metal are usually more responsive to polishing, because they call for the minimum number of processes.
Whenever a greater processing quality will not be required, increased pad speeds can be used. A reduced pad speed is employed whenever a quality mirror finish is important. Finishing buffs smeared in paste will be significantly impacted by specific loads on the surface of the finishing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be raised within certain restrictions, however going beyond the most effective degree of load not just minimizes the quality level of treatment, but in addition degrades effectiveness, could cause wear to the part, plus there is in addition a tangible heating up of the work-pieces, being a result of friction. When you are working on thin items, it's higher heat (and a resultant bendability of the material) that will sometimes cause items to distort, buckle or twist. In general, it needs a competent polisher to look at all of these points to equally avoid damage to the metal part and to operate successfully. To substantially improve the standard of the completed surface, the polishing process has to be accomplished with a lesser amount of aggression and not a large amount of pressure so as to finally produce a surface area that is free of scores or fine lines brought about by the buffing procedure, therefore ar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
